The opportunity: your next adventure awaits

Washington Council Ernst & Young’s (WCEY) legislative practice specializes in the development and implementation of tax legislative and regulatory solutions for companies, associations and other stakeholders in all sectors. WCEY represents clients before the Congress and the Executive Branch to address virtually all aspects of federal tax policy. Your key responsibilities:

As a staff, you will be working with other team members to help develop tax policy legislative thought leadership materials, produce industry specific content, work with clients and policymakers on tax legislative and regulatory issues, and help develop and execute legislative strategies. This is a highly regulated industry, so it’s all about maintaining our reputation as trusted advisors by taking on bold initiatives and owning new challenges.

  • Writing and developing legislative content and collateral for clients as well as materials to apprise the firm about important policy developments. Knowing how to sort out relevant information from noise is very important
  • Preparing written products for use in conjunction with WCEY's thought leadership and market-facing activities
  • Demonstrating a deep understanding of complex health care policy issues, the federal legislative and regulatory process, and the impact of health care legislation and regulation on various health care stakeholders
  • Maintaining the confidential and proprietary nature of client relationships and related work products
  • Enhancing service delivery; keeping team members informed of work status; proactively seeking opportunities to provide services; and challenging traditional procedures used in the past and attempting to find effective approaches
